The Weinstein Co. announced plans Wednesday to invest $285 million InAsian-themed projects, including a remake of the 1954 Kurosawa film TheSeven Samurai. In a statement, company said that it had also invested anundisclosed amount in the martial arts film The Forbidden Kingdom,which pairs Jet Li and Jackie Chan. The film company founded by Bob andHarvey Weinstein said that it hopes to impart a "Western sensibility" to theproductions in the hopes of producing movies that appeal to both Asia andthe West. .
